Colony-stimulating factor-1 receptor (CSF-1R) is a class III receptor tyrosine kinase that regulates monocyte/macrophage lineage cells, including microglia, and has emerged as an attractive target for neuroinflammation-associated neurodegenerative diseases. Inspired by the clinical relevance of dual CSF-1R/c-Kit inhibition and building upon our previously reported 5-methylisoxazole-based lead scaffold, we designed and synthesized a new series of 2-amino-oxazole-based inhibitors by replacing the original 5-methylisoxazole hinge-binding motif with a 2-amino-oxazole core, thereby introducing an additional hydrogen-bond donor. Structure–activity relationship studies revealed that CSF-1R/c-Kit inhibitory activity was strongly influenced by N-substitution, amide bond directionality, and the spatial arrangement of basic amine-containing R groups. Notably, modification of the terminal aryl substitution pattern from 1,3,5 to 1,3,4 enabled improved positioning of pendant amines and afforded several low-nanomolar CSF-1R/c-Kit inhibitors. Integrated biochemical, cellular, kinome, and in vitro ADME profiling identified 12l and 11o as the most promising lead candidates. In SIM-A9 microglial cells, both compounds suppressed CSF-1-induced ERK phosphorylation, a downstream readout of CSF-1R signaling. Compound 12l showed potent dual CSF-1R/c-Kit inhibition, suppression of CSF-1-induced ERK phosphorylation, favorable microsomal and plasma stability, high BBB-PAMPA permeability, and a cleaner kinome selectivity profile. Compound 11o exhibited particularly strong c-Kit inhibition, suppression of CSF-1-induced ERK phosphorylation in SIM-A9 cells, and favorable ADME properties. These findings identify 12l and 11o as promising dual CSF-1R/c-Kit inhibitor leads for further development toward neuroinflammation-associated neurodegenerative diseases. © 2026 Elsevier Masson SAS
